Writing a thesis statement requires careful consideration and planning. It serves as the foundation of your essay, encapsulating the main idea or argument that you will be exploring and supporting throughout your paper. A strong thesis statement not only guides your readers through your essay but also helps you stay focused and organized as you develop your ideas.

However, coming up with an effective thesis statement can be tricky. It requires a deep understanding of your topic, critical analysis, and concise articulation of your main argument.
